Output e5f471958c41038939f13ca73df9c36b42ceccbbde07eadaba283f520d4ae623:0

value
39791585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7e8df58a99834aaf994bf14e9a0fb33d6896a5 OP_EQUAL
address
3Qi5p3ixrLun6dUFDJRPd2F8E54SKbFhkL
transaction
e5f471958c41038939f13ca73df9c36b42ceccbbde07eadaba283f520d4ae623
confirmations
212097
spent
true